Research interests

Political science. Political theory, deliberative democracy, northern governance.

The relationship between indigenous rights and citizenship rights.

Political procedures in the relationship between minorities and majorities, consultations.

Governance arrangements - differences and similarities in the Circumpolar North. Resource management,  Indigenous Peoples - state - industry interactions and conflicts.
